Cesium iodide, ultra dry, 99.998% (metals basis), Thermo Scientific Chemicals
Description
Cesium iodide is used as a beam splitter in Fourier transform infrared (FT-IR) spectrometers. It is widely used as a scintillator in silicon photodiodes. It is utilized in calorimeters and detectors and also employed as phosphor in fluoroscopy equipments. It finds application in making cell windows and prisms in infrared spectroscopy.

Specifications
Specifications
Boiling Point | 1280°C |
Melting Point | 626°C |
Color | White |
Physical Form | Beads |
Quantity | 250 g |
Merck Index | 14,2014 |
Solubility Information | Soluble in water and ethanol. Slightly soluble in methanol. Insoluble in acetone. |
IUPAC Name | cesium;iodide |
Formula Weight | 259.81 |
Percent Purity | 99.998% |
